Sian

A language of Malaysia (Sarawak)

ISO 639-3spg

Population  50 (2000 S. Wurm).
Region  Belaga, 7th Division.
Language map  Brunei and Malaysia - Sarawak, reference number 48
Alternate names   Sihan
Dialects  May be intelligible with Bukitan [bkn], Ukit [umi], Punan Batu 1 [pnm].
Classification  Austronesian, Malayo-Polynesian, North Borneo, Melanau-Kajang, Kajang
Comments  Nearly extinct.
